Transaction 54e2803bb35ffe4edda20db80ff99db37a142f7154d70badec3802c2158f0314
3 Input
2 Outputs
- 54e2803bb35ffe4edda20db80ff99db37a142f7154d70badec3802c2158f0314:0
- 54e2803bb35ffe4edda20db80ff99db37a142f7154d70badec3802c2158f0314:1
value 1188088
address 13RtiShYAbCs3mH96W1E6waoKbpTmVkovZ
value 54846640
address 1NXxi5hFoi77iK8QdbwtYLenFh739YAhnL